Mag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) technologists utilize the resonant frequency properties of atoms within a magnetic field to image anatomic and/or physiologic conditions of the body to assist physicians in the diagnosis of disease. MR technologists perform diagnostic magnetic resonance examinations in accordance with all prescribed standards under the direct guidance of the supervising Radiologist. MR Technologists provide patient care to all age groups to include neonatal, pediatrics, adult, and geriatrics.
